In the last few seconds, former 1st-round pick of the Calgary Flames, 13th overall in 2011, Sven Baertschi, announced his retirement.
Baertschi, now 30 years old, collected 28 points in 44 games and 46 points in 43 games in his last two seasons in the AHL.
Throughout his NHL career, he amassed 138 points, including 66 goals, in 292 games. Unfortunately, injuries greatly affected his performance, especially towards the end of his career.

The Swiss forward is indeed retiring from professional hockey. He still had two seasons remaining on his contract.
